Theodore Roosevelt > From: [email protected] > To: [email protected] > Date: Fri, 18 Sep 2009 12:12:48 -0500 > Subject: Re: [ILHAMILT] Early Johnson's of Hamilton Co., Illinois > > Sheila: > > Great hearing from you again. > > On p. 209 of my "Early Johnson's of Hamilton Co., IL" I have the > following will of William Wilson Johnson, Sr.: Neff, "Abstracts of Wills, > Hamilton Co., IL, 1821-1915," pp. 51-52. William W. Johnson of Braden Post > Office. Probate Section B, Box 42, File 15, Date: 1 Jan. 1886, age 62. > Wit.: James A. Russell, James D. Deen, John C. Deen. Date of death: 5 April > 1887. Date filed: 11 April 1887. Contains: Real estate and personal > property. Executors: sons- James W. Johnson, Charles D. Johnson, Thomas M. > Johnson. Heirs and relationships: Wife, Julia Ann Johnson. Sons: James W. > Johnson, Charles D. Johnson, Thomas M. Johnson, William W. Johnson. Dau.: > Sarah A. Hughs, Nancy C. Since they are more difficult for researchers > >> > to > >> > find, I tried to give emphasis on the earliest Johnson records and > >> > families. > >> > Almost all my material is pre-1900. > >> > > >> >???? It includes detailed generations for the three earliest Johnson's > >> >in > >> > Hamilton Co.:? Rev. Soldier John Johnson (1763-1853)(a large portion of > >> > the > >> > book)? Isaac Johnson, Sr.(1760/1780-abt. 1845).? William Johnson, > >> > Sr.(1765/1770-1842). > >> > > >> >???? It also includes generations that settled in Hamilton Co. from the > >> > family of Rev. Sol. Zopher Johnson, Sr. of Greene Co., TN.? These > >> > Johnson's > >> > did not come until about 1850, much later than the other three listed > >> > above. > >> > They settled on the Franklin Co. line at Macedonia. > >> > > >> >???? In addition there are generations of Rufus Johnson(1779-1843) who > >> >came > >> > from New York state to Posey Co., IN. > >> > > >> >???? Since there were so many early Johnson's in Hamilton Co.
